Sidemarkers flashing too slow
I installed a pair of sidemarkers.......and now the turn signals blink really slow. Does anyone know why it would do this?
The stock light on the bumper has the exact same bulb type - a small single filament bulb (slides into place). I would really appreciate some help on how to get it flashing back to normal (or faster, if possible). Thanks alot.

I'm going to completely guess here, but maybe the blink rate is controlled my a capacitive circuit where the timing is a function of the resistance fo the circuit, which you've altered(increased probably), and changed the discharge rate of the cap.
Did you wire the sidemarkers in series with your existing turn signals, try wiring them in parallel see what happens.
